Abstract
The module of conjugate coefficients permutation for unification of the quantum Fourier transform is considered. The scheme of quantum circuit adaptation from the logical level of the layout of multi-qubit quantum gates to the physical level of representation based on a set of basic gates is presented. An example of an automatically generated specification of a quantum circuit in the form of a program code in the OpenQASM language is given.
